Responsibilities For Sr Lead Engineer - DFT

  • Own and deliver scan insertion
  • Validate equivalence checks and Debug/resolve DRC issues
  • Analyzing and meeting ATPG coverage goals
  • Own and deliver MBIST insertion, validate Memory tests
  • Own STA constraints and work with STA team to resolve timing violations

Requirements For Sr Lead Engineer - DFT

Linux
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Electrical/Electronics Engineering, or related field
  • Knowledge in MBIST Operations
  • Expertise in handling Mentor ATPG tools, Synopsys' Synthesis & SMS tool sets
  • Experience in Test coverage analysis and Simulation of ATPG vectors & MBIST tests
  • 5+ years of Hardware Engineering experience
  • Verbal and written communication skills
